Handover — FareSplit experiment

Hey, taking off for two weeks, so here's where the ticket-pricing experiment stands. Variant B (dynamic matinee discounts) is live at 20% traffic on the Orpheline venues. Guardrail metric is refund rate; kill it if that climbs past baseline. Dashboards are pinned in the team channel. Current experiment settings are as follows.

config for bahop-baduf:
[kasion]
team = lamath
access_code = ac_d807e5
host = kasion.paliqcloud.corp
port = 4000
owner = julix.tamvan
peer = frair.qorvelsoft.local

## Changed defaults

Heads up: the Ledgerline tax-rate lookup cache now defaults to a 15-minute TTL instead of 24 hours. Turns out rates in the Veldt County sandbox were going stale mid-demo, which was embarrassing. Eviction is now LRU rather than FIFO, and the cache warms on boot. If you're reviewing, check that nothing hardcodes the old TTL. The new defaults land as follows.

deployment values, bajop-taweg:
holwyn:
  log_level: debug
  metrics_host: metrics.holwyn.zemvarsys.internal
  pool_size: 32

Several external authors report that plugins for the SproutCycle watering scheduler are rejected with "signature mismatch" since last Tuesday's platform update. Root cause: the verification service was upgraded and now requires signatures over the full manifest, including the schedule-hook declarations, rather than the binary alone. Plugins signed under the old scheme must be re-signed and re-uploaded. No action needed for bundles published after the cutover. Re-sign your packages using the key provided below.

signing key of baduf-yagep = bky19_5ZEcaxJmJesDFYn3sUg